Timed Online Auction! Closing starts on Friday February 6 at 8:00 PM Eastern

Nice collection of Automobile Mascots and related Items, Charles Lindbergh Memorabilia, Bronze Statues,

Cast Iron Toys and more

 

Over 75 vintage automobile hood ornaments, mascots and badges. Many Lindbergh related items including Historic Airmail Covers, pins, badges, photos, medals, post cards and more. Beautiful Bronze Sculptures and decorative art pieces.
